LM5190/Q1 Automotive Synchronous Buck Controllers

Texas Instruments LM5190/LM5190-Q1 Automotive Synchronous Buck Controller offers Constant-Current Constant-Voltage (CC-CV) regulation and a wide input voltage operating range of 5V to 80V. These ultra-low IQ, synchronous buck DC/DC controllers use a peak current-mode control architecture for easy loop compensation, excellent load and line regulation, and fast transient response. The integrated CC-CV operation provides a seamless transition between CC and CV mode, as well as high regulation accuracy for voltage and current. This CC-CV operation effectively lowers the bill of materials (BOM) count and cost for applications requiring average output current control. Texas Instruments LM5190/LM5190-Q1 automotive synchronous buck controllers feature a 3.5mm x 4.5mm, thermally enhanced, 19-pin VQFN package with wettable flank pins to assist optical inspection during manufacturing. Applications include supercapacitor energy backup, USB power delivery, power tools, and solar energy.
